Output 6ae09cc68697893a9dad25623f69f58a0bd009ec93bf6c9df3b2d333ed5b9de1:0

value
74585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ca13c2076b4cc3e4ccccddd474df1a9265a65be OP_EQUAL
address
37DbcrBWnTcTVMQBu98qhVgfVfpLDCLZWH
transaction
6ae09cc68697893a9dad25623f69f58a0bd009ec93bf6c9df3b2d333ed5b9de1
confirmations
198413
spent
true